Transaction 51ee596af51f07c73a2299601fe38c604f7161d1c532b9f26ab5b6c686b6d0c3

1 Input
2 Outputs
  • 51ee596af51f07c73a2299601fe38c604f7161d1c532b9f26ab5b6c686b6d0c3:0
  • value  543168
    address  14Xic7P6QuQ9f9LePq2mxbVwF56gyNRJTa
  • 51ee596af51f07c73a2299601fe38c604f7161d1c532b9f26ab5b6c686b6d0c3:1
  • value  14112
    address  39UwdvAy18Hd5CA7vq3AP5vGBK2RUbFuC9